# What does this PR do? This PR fixes issues with the WatsonX provider so it works correctly with LiteLLM. The main problem was that WatsonX requests failed because the provider data validator didn’t properly handle the API key and project ID. This was fixed by updating the WatsonXProviderDataValidator and ensuring the provider data is loaded correctly. The openai_chat_completion method was also updated to match the behavior of other providers while adding WatsonX-specific fields like project_id. It still calls await super().openai_chat_completion.__func__(self, params) to keep the existing setup and tracing logic. After these changes, WatsonX requests now run correctly. ## Test Plan The changes were tested by running chat completion requests and confirming that credentials and project parameters are passed correctly. def decode_base64_to_floats(base64_string: str) -> list[float]:
|
|
"""Helper function to decode base64 string to list of float32 values."""
|
|
embedding_bytes = base64.b64decode(base64_string)
|
|
float_count = len(embedding_bytes) // 4 # 4 bytes per float32
|
|
embedding_floats = struct.unpack(f"{float_count}f", embedding_bytes)
|
|
return list(embedding_floats)
